随着比特币和其他加密货币的普及,越来越多的人开始关注如何有效地管理和保护他们的数字资产。在这个过程中,比特币钱包的使用显得尤为重要,而钱包签名则是确保交易安全的关键环节。本文将深入探讨比特币钱包签名的机制、操作流程及其对用户的重要性,并解答一些常见问题,帮助用户更好地理解和使用比特币钱包。

什么是比特币钱包?

比特币钱包是存储、接收和发送比特币的一种软件或硬件工具。与传统的银行账户不同,比特币并没有实体的银行支持,而是通过区块链技术在网络上进行管理。钱包实际上包含了用户的私钥和公钥。私钥用于签名交易,确保只有钱包的拥有者可以花费其比特币,而公钥则可以用来接收比特币。根据存储方式的不同,比特币钱包可分为热钱包和冷钱包。

比特币钱包的种类

1. **热钱包**:即时连接互联网,使用方便。适合频繁交易的用户,但相对安全性较低,因为它们容易受到黑客攻击。常见的热钱包有手机应用、桌面软件和在线钱包。

2. **冷钱包**:不与互联网连接,安全性高。适合长期存储大额比特币,主要包括硬件钱包和纸钱包。虽然使用不够便利,但可以有效避免黑客入侵的风险。

比特币签名的基本概念

比特币签名是由私钥生成的一种数字签名,确保交易的安全性和有效性。在进行交易时,用户会使用其私钥对交易信息进行签名,这个签名将被附加到交易记录中。在比特币网络中,交易的有效性依赖于签名的真实性,节点验证签名来确认交易者的身份。

比特币钱包签名的流程

1. **创建交易**:用户在比特币钱包中发起交易时,需要指定接收方的地址和转账金额。

2. **生成哈希**:钱包会根据交易信息生成一个哈希值,这个值是交易内容的唯一表示。

3. **签名**:用户的私钥将用于对这个哈希值进行签名,生成数字签名。

4. **发送交易**:附带数字签名和公钥,交易信息将被广播到比特币网络中。

5. **验证签名**:网络中的节点使用公钥对签名进行验证,确保交易的发起者是合法的,从而合法用户可以花费比特币。

比特币签名的重要性

签名不仅验证了交易的合法性,还保护了用户的资产安全。如果交易没有经过签名,则网络中的节点将无法验证其有效性,这意味着这笔交易不会被接受。同时,签名还能防止交易信息在传输过程中被篡改,确保了交易数据的一致性和完整性。

常见问题解答

1. 比特币钱包的选择标准是什么?

在选择比特币钱包时,用户需要考虑几个关键标准:

1. **安全性**:想要保护资产,安全应是首要考虑的因素。冷钱包相对更安全,适合长期存储大额比特币; 热钱包则适合小额和频繁交易。

2. **用户友好性**:钱包的操作界面是否友好,注册和使用流程是否方便,直接影响用户的体验。

3. **兼容性**:某些钱包可能只支持特定系统或设备,选择时需确保其与您的设备兼容。

4. **社区和支持**:看用户社区的活跃程度,支持团队的响应速度和解决问题的能力也是钱包选择的重要标准。

2. 比特币签名可以反向解析吗?

比特币的签名是单向的,只能通过公钥验证,而无法从签名反推出私钥。公钥是由私钥生成的,而签名是用私钥通过哈希生成的,因此只有拥有私钥的人才能创建有效的签名。

如果黑客试图从签名中获取私钥,他们会遇到数学上的困难。从安全角度来看,这种设计确保了用户的私钥不会轻易暴露,保护了比特币的安全性。

3. 热钱包和冷钱包的优缺点比较

热钱包的优点在于容易使用和随时可访问,适合日常交易和小额支付。当用户想快速转账和交易时,热钱包便显得非常便利。然而,其缺点是由于持续连接互联网,容易受到黑客攻击和病毒感染,这可能导致资金的损失。

冷钱包的优点在于提供了更高的安全性,资产不容易被黑客盗取,适合长期存储。不过,它的缺点在于使用不够方便,转账和交易的过程复杂,通常需要将资产先转移到热钱包中。

4. 如何确保我的比特币钱包不会被盗?

想要确保比特币钱包的安全,可以采取以下措施:

1. **使用强密码**:设置强、独特且复杂的密码,不要与其他账户共用。

2. **启用两步验证**:很多钱包支持两步验证,可以为账户增加额外的安全性。

3. **定期更新软件**:确保钱包软件是最新版本,从而拥有最新的安全补丁。

4. **备份私钥和助记词**:务必备份私钥和助记词,并将其保存在安全的地方。

5. **注意网络安全**:避免在不安全的网络环境中访问钱包,警惕钓鱼网站,确保使用的连接是安全的。

5. 比特币交易的确认时间是多久?

比特币交易的确认时间可能会受到多种因素的影响,通常在10分钟至数小时之间。交易流程需要一定的时间来被矿工打包和添加到区块链中。

交易的优先级也往往依赖于用户设置的矿工费用,如果费用较低,矿工可能会优先处理高费用的交易。在网络繁忙或交易量高峰时期,确认时间可能会延长。而用户在进行大额比特币交易时,建议设置合适的矿工费用,以减小确认时间。

总的来说,比特币钱包签名是保护用户资产安全的重要机制。通过深入理解钱包的类型、签名的作用及安全措施,用户可以更好地管理自己的数字资产,减少潜在的风险。